Common Issues and Errors Related to VizorUniclientLibrary.dll
D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.
- The file VizorUniclientLibrary.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
- VizorUniclientLibrary.dll not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
- VizorUniclientLibrary.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message implies that there could be an error within the DLL file, or the DLL is not compatible with the Windows version you're running. This could occur if there's a mismatch between the DLL file and the Windows version or system architecture.
- VizorUniclientLibrary.dll Access Violation: This message indicates that a program has tried to access memory that it shouldn't. It could be caused by software bugs, outdated drivers, or conflicts between software.
- Cannot register VizorUniclientLibrary.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.

Run a System File Checker (SFC) to Fix the VizorUniclientLibrary.dll Error
In this guide, we will fix VizorUniclientLibrary.dll errors by scanning Windows system files.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
sfc /scannow
and press Enter. -
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.
